Today’s edition of cricketing trends started with English paceman Stuart Broad waiting early for his mother’s 60th birthday party. While Tamil Nadu batsman Subramaniam Badrinath was sweating it out at the gym, Sri Lanka won their warm-up encounter against the Prime Ministers XI and Tharanga shared a picture holding the trophy. Sri Lanka meet Australia in a three-match series starting from Friday.

While Bangladesh all-rounder Shakib Al Hasan had a wonderful dinner with his wife on the eve of Valentines Day, India opener Rohit Sharma was thrilled to be present at the Adidas headquarters in Hezro. While Virender Sehwag congratulated ISRO for launching a record 104 satellites in a single mission, Suresh Raina was in a jovial mood with his family.

While Jason Holder wished former Windies legend Desmond Haynes on his birthday, Lisa Sthalekar congratulated Adam Voges after the latter decided to quit international cricket. That said here are some of the best tweets from today’s edition of cricketing trends
